A History Forged in Competition
The rivalry between Real Madrid and Barcelona transcends mere sporting competition; it embodies cultural, political, and social divides. For generations, these two clubs have been the pillars of Spanish football, representing contrasting ideologies and vying for the hearts of fans both within Spain and around the globe. El Clásico, the name given to their head-to-head encounters, isn’t just a game; it’s an event. It’s a global spectacle that captures the attention of millions, drawing viewers from all corners of the world. The history is replete with narratives of intense contests, dramatic goals, and moments of sheer brilliance, solidifying the rivalry’s place in the annals of football legend. The Current Situation for Barcelona: Navigating Transitions
Barcelona, the pride of Catalonia, represents a distinct philosophy rooted in possession-based football and a commitment to youth development. The club is known for its distinctive identity and attractive style of play. Barcelona is synonymous with skill, artistry, and the pursuit of beautiful football. Their games are frequently a display of exceptional talent and a celebration of the sport. In their most recent form, Barcelona displays a blend of seasoned veterans and promising young talents. The club has also been through periods of transition. The current squad reflects a balance of experience and fresh talent, with new players integrating into the team. This blend provides the team with a solid base.
A Distinctive Approach
Barcelona is known for its tactical approach and its commitment to possession-based football. The team builds attacks patiently, aiming to control the game through superior passing and ball retention. This style has made the team a force. The team’s playmaking style has defined the club for decades. The team’s success relies on key players, who regularly deliver impactful performances. Goalscorers are essential in their effectiveness in front of goal. Creative players offer playmaking expertise. Defensively, the team is compact and organized. Comparing the Teams: Analyzing Their Dynamic
Comparing the form and dynamics of Real Madrid and Barcelona is crucial to understanding their recent encounters. This comparative analysis reveals where each team excels and where they might face challenges. Real Madrid typically displays a more direct and explosive style. Their playstyle often prioritizes quick transitions from defense to attack, capitalizing on pace and individual brilliance. They can create quick attacks, as well as building play steadily to create opportunities. Barcelona often favors a possession-based approach. This team values ball control and patient build-up play. This can tire out opponents by controlling the tempo of the game. Both teams boast strengths. They demonstrate the quality of elite football.
